  • Are electric cars sustainable?

    Electric cars are generally considered more sustainable than traditional gasoline-powered vehicles because they produce zero tailpipe emissions, reducing air pollution and greenhouse gas emissions. However, the sustainability of electric cars depends on how the electricity used to charge them is generated. If the electricity comes from renewable sources like wind or solar power, then electric cars can be considered truly sustainable. Additionally, the production and disposal of electric car batteries can have environmental impacts, so advancements in battery technology and recycling processes are important for the overall sustainability of electric vehicles.

  • Why is the Two-Source Theory a theory?

    The Two-Source Theory is considered a theory because it proposes a specific explanation for the literary relationship between the Gospels of Matthew, Mark, and Luke. This theory suggests that Matthew and Luke used Mark's Gospel as a source, as well as another common source known as "Q" (from the German word "Quelle," meaning source). While the Two-Source Theory is widely accepted among biblical scholars, it is still a theory because it is based on scholarly analysis and interpretation of the textual similarities and differences between the Gospels, rather than definitive historical evidence.

  • Is the theory of evolution still a theory?

    Yes, the theory of evolution is still considered a scientific theory. In scientific terms, a theory is a well-substantiated explanation of some aspect of the natural world that is based on a body of evidence. The theory of evolution is supported by a vast amount of evidence from various scientific disciplines, including genetics, paleontology, and comparative anatomy. It has undergone rigorous testing and scrutiny, and continues to be a foundational concept in the field of biology. Therefore, it is still considered a valid and widely accepted scientific theory.

  • Is the Big Bang Theory just a theory?

    The Big Bang Theory is more than just a theory; it is a well-supported scientific model that explains the origin and evolution of the universe. It is supported by a wide range of observational evidence, such as the cosmic microwave background radiation and the redshift of galaxies. The theory has also made successful predictions about the abundance of light elements in the universe. While it is called a "theory," in scientific terms, a theory is a well-substantiated explanation of some aspect of the natural world that is based on a body of evidence. Therefore, the Big Bang Theory is a robust and widely accepted scientific explanation for the origin of the universe.

  • Which theory is applied in relation to South Korea: dependency theory or modernization theory?

    In relation to South Korea, the modernization theory is more commonly applied. This theory suggests that countries develop and progress through stages of economic growth, technological advancement, and social change. South Korea is often cited as a successful example of modernization theory, as it rapidly transformed from a poor, agrarian society to a highly industrialized and technologically advanced nation in a relatively short period of time. Dependency theory, on the other hand, focuses on the idea that developing countries are exploited and kept in a state of underdevelopment by more powerful, industrialized nations.
